The Purpose of Probate Bonds
Probate bonds act as a vital monetary defense system for administrators and managers looking after the distribution of an estate. As an executor or administrator, you have the duty to manage the properties and financial obligations of the departed person's estate. The probate bond, additionally referred to as an executor bond or fiduciary bond, guarantees that you satisfy your tasks fairly and lawfully.
By requiring a probate bond, the court intends to secure the estate from any type of possible mismanagement or misbehavior on your component. If you, as the executor or administrator, act dishonestly or negligently, the bond gives a type of insurance policy to compensate the beneficiaries of the estate for any kind of economic losses sustained. This security is vital in cases where the executor makes errors in taking care of the estate's assets or falls short to adhere to the legal demands of the probate procedure.
Inevitably, probate bonds provide comfort to the recipients of the estate, as they offer a layer of monetary safety and security against the risks associated with estate administration.
